José Francisco Peña Gómez has announced that he will travel to Miami, Florida, this week to meet Jacobo Majluta. While there has been no formal announcement, there has been a conspicuous the lack of news coming from the Partido Revolucionario Independiente presidential candidate on his health, there is strong speculation that Lic. Majluta is too ill to run for the presidency himself. Nevertheless, Dr Peña Gómez is seeking a political alliance in order to attract the number of loyal Majluta voters to his Acuerdo de Santo Domingo coalition.
Dr Peña said he would resume campaigning in the D.R. on Monday, 8 January and reiterated that 1996 will be the year of the PRD and its allies. “We have prepared to win the presidency. I personally, have been preparing for it with 34 years of uninterrupted political activity,” he added.
